O au mamanu
6@vanschaijik
1. Fa’avaetuli- cheron motif derived from the footprint of the sand piper.2. Fa’agogo- terns3. Fa’a ‘aveau- Starfish motif4. Aso moelua -double lines sleeping together5. Fa’atalalaupaogo- pandanus leaf barbs6. Fa’a anufe- worm
11. Fa’a fetu
Anthropologist Noel L McGrevy(discussion)
McGrevy, Noel L. O Le Ta Tatau, Traditional Samoan Tattooing. Unpublished manuscript. Auckland: Culture Consultants International, 1989
Le Mata o le Malu
7@vanschaijik
7. Mata o le laumei- stylised turtle eyes represent both my sons8. Fa’a au’upega- net motif - represent connections9. Fa’a atualoa- centipede motif10. Fa’a ulutao- spearheads
